Breaking Down the Features of Gould & Goodrich Sporting OWB Belt Holster
Specifications
The Gould & Goodrich Sporting OWB Belt Holster is constructed from genuine top grain leather, a hallmark of durable and high-quality leather goods. This material choice is crucial for providing both the necessary rigidity to maintain the holster’s shape and the suppleness to comfortably conform to the user’s body and the firearm. The holster is specifically designed to accommodate two distinct models of the Taurus Judge revolver: one for the short cylinder and another for the long cylinder variant. This attention to specific firearm dimensions ensures a snug and secure fit, minimizing unnecessary movement or rattle.
A key specification is the thumb break closure, which provides an additional layer of passive retention. This is critical for a powerful handgun like the Judge, ensuring it remains in the holster during vigorous activity. The holster is designed to fit belts up to 1.75 inches wide, a common and practical width for sturdy gun belts, making it versatile for various users. The plain finish and Chestnut Brown color offer a classic aesthetic, blending functionality with a traditional look. There is no provision for light or laser attachments, which is typical for holsters of this design, focusing solely on secure firearm retention.

Durability & Maintenance
The Gould & Goodrich Sporting OWB Belt Holster is built for endurance. The use of genuine top grain leather is a key indicator of its potential longevity. This type of leather is known for its resilience, ability to withstand abrasion, and tendency to age gracefully, developing a rich patina over time rather than degrading. After extensive testing, including repeated draws and re-holstering, I’ve noticed no signs of cracking, peeling, or significant stretching of the leather.
Maintenance is commendably simple. For routine cleaning, a dry or slightly damp cloth is usually sufficient to remove dust and light debris. Periodically, applying a quality leather conditioner can help preserve the leather’s suppleness and prevent it from drying out, especially in arid climates. This proactive care can significantly extend the holster’s lifespan, ensuring it remains a reliable carry solution for years to come. There are no complex mechanisms or parts to fail, meaning the durability is primarily tied to the inherent toughness of the leather itself.

Pros and Cons of Gould & Goodrich Sporting OWB Belt Holster
Pros
- Secure Firearm Retention: The combination of a precisely molded leather shell and a thumb break closure provides excellent security for the Taurus Judge.
- Quality Leather Construction: Made from genuine top grain leather, it offers durability, comfort, and a classic aesthetic that ages well.
- Versatile Carry Options: Designed for both strong side and cross draw configurations, catering to user preference.
- Comfortable for Extended Wear: The supple leather and streamlined design make it comfortable for all-day carry, even with a heavier firearm like the Judge.
- Specific Fit for Taurus Judge: Available in models tailored for both short and long cylinder variants, ensuring a precise fit.
- Accommodates Wide Belts: The 1.75-inch belt loop provides a stable and secure fit on most standard gun belts.
Cons
- No Accessory Mounts: Lacks compatibility with lights or lasers, making it unsuitable for users needing integrated tactical accessories.
- Limited Firearm Compatibility: Exclusively designed for the Taurus Judge; it cannot be used with other handguns.
- Classic Design: While a pro for many, the plain, traditional design may not appeal to users seeking modern, tactical aesthetics.
